Ordinals
beta
Address bc1qaz8ggl926m8xv35egygmzcgjtnh62udu9gd2mk
sat balance
3978160
runes balances
outputs
92247de24811d7a09abe39b81ec062176785b40d437057f4545aebbad40af4e1:1